The Travelling Salesman Problem (TSP) is a classical problem in the field of combinatorial optimization. Main objective of TSP is to find an optimal tour which starts from an arbitrary city (vertex), visits remaining cities exactly once and returns back to the city at which tour commenced. In the travelling salesman problem (TSP), a travelling salesman completes a tour of “n” number of cities by stopping once in each city and completes the tour by returning to his starting point, while minimizing the distance and the cost.
